A imagem do Ubuntu Cloud UEC 12.04 amd64 tem uma localidade inválida

0

Seguindo o tutorial no link , consegui executar o Ubuntu 12.04 Cloud Image (amd64) em meu computador (http://cloud-images.ubuntu.com/precise/current/precise-server-cloudimg-amd64-disk1.img), para que eu possa adicionar o que quiser antes de enviá-lo para o meu Openstack Cloud. No entanto, quando eu faço logon, recebo uma mensagem dizendo que meu ambiente especifica uma localidade inválida. Para resolver isso, eu executo o gene de localidade, obtendo o seguinte:

ubuntu@ovfdemo:~$ sudo locale-gen 
sudo: unable to resolve host ovfdemo
Generating locales...
  en_US.UTF-8... /usr/sbin/locale-gen: line 243:  1435 Killed                  localedef $no_archive -i $input -c -f $charset $locale_alias $locale
failed
Generation complete.

ubuntu@ovfdemo:~$ locale -a
locale: Cannot set LC_CTYPE to default locale: No such file or directory
locale: Cannot set LC_MESSAGES to default locale: No such file or directory
locale: Cannot set LC_COLLATE to default locale: No such file or directory
C
C.UTF-8
POSIX

ubuntu@ovfdemo:~$ locale
locale: Cannot set LC_CTYPE to default locale: No such file or directory
locale: Cannot set LC_MESSAGES to default locale: No such file or directory
locale: Cannot set LC_ALL to default locale: No such file or directory
LANG=en_US.UTF-8
LANGUAGE=
LC_CTYPE="en_US.UTF-8"
LC_NUMERIC="en_US.UTF-8"
LC_TIME="en_US.UTF-8"
LC_COLLATE="en_US.UTF-8"
LC_MONETARY="en_US.UTF-8"
LC_MESSAGES="en_US.UTF-8"
LC_PAPER="en_US.UTF-8"
LC_NAME="en_US.UTF-8"
LC_ADDRESS="en_US.UTF-8"
LC_TELEPHONE="en_US.UTF-8"
LC_MEASUREMENT="en_US.UTF-8"
LC_IDENTIFICATION="en_US.UTF-8"
LC_ALL=

Isto não acontece na versão i386 da mesma imagem (http://cloud-images.ubuntu.com/precise/current/precise-server-cloudimg-i386-disk1.img). O que posso fazer para resolver este problema?

    
por Javier J. Salmeron Garcia 19.12.2012 / 01:45

1 resposta

1

Consegui resolver o problema. Foi porque a memória RAM que eu usei para inicializar a imagem não foi suficiente. Eu usei o sinalizador qemu -m e usei um valor como 256 e funcionou.

    
por Javier J. Salmeron Garcia 19.12.2012 / 10:13